born Dec. 17, 1874, Berlin, Ont., Can. died July 22, 1950, Kingsmere, Que. Mackenzie King in full William Lyon Mackenzie King prime minister of Canada (192126, 192630, 193548) and leader of the Liberal Party, who helped preserve the unity of the English and French populations of Canada.
